Raja, 

 

I don't know much about your set-up, but i looks like you just have an analog voltage coming into your DAQ card. Assuming the data coming in is fine, what are you seeing after you manipulate the data and look at the FRF? I would recommend creating indicators or probing your data to see where the values are getting off from your expectations. If the inputs of your SVFA Frequency Response are OK, then look through the LabVIEW Help on that particular VI and see if it's doing what you think it should.
